Scientists probe genetic links to infertility with hormone tests

NCT ID NCT05901467

Summary

This study aimed to understand how specific genetic variants affect the body's hormone responses related to fertility. Researchers compared people with these genetic variants to those without by measuring their hormone levels before and after receiving two test hormone injections. The goal was to gather knowledge about the biological mechanisms of infertility, not to provide treatment.
